1 //
2 // Class for creating OLE automation controllers.
3 //
4 // CreateObject() creates an automation object
5 // Invoke() will call a property or method of the automation object.
6 // GetProperty() returns a property
7 // SetProperty() changes a property
8 // Method() invokes a method
9 //
10 // For example, the following VB code will control Microsoft Word:
12 // Private Sub Form_Load()
13 // Dim wb As Object
14 // Set wb = CreateObject("Word.Basic")
15 // wb.AppShow
16 // wb.FileNewDefault
17 // wb.Insert "This is a test"
18 // wb.FileSaveAs "c:\sample.doc)"
19 // End Sub
21 // A C++ automation controller that does the same can be written as follows:
22 // the helper functions:
24 // Void FormLoad ()
25 // {
26 // COleAutomationControl Aut;
27 // Aut.CreateObject("Word.Basic");
28 // Aut.Method ("AppShow");
29 // Aut.Method ("FileNewDefault");
30 // Aut.Method ("Insert", "s", (LPOLESTR) OLESTR ("This is a test"));
31 // Aut.Method ("FileSaveAs", "s", OLESTR ("c:\\sample.doc"));
32 // }

131 // The following functions use these parameters:
133 // Parameters:
135 // Name Name of property or method.
137 // Format Format string that describes the variable list of parameters that
138 // follows. The format string can contain the following characters.
139 // & = mark the following format character as VT_BYREF
140 // B = VT_BOOL
141 // i = VT_I2
142 // I = VT_I4
143 // r = VT_R2
144 // R = VT_R4
145 // c = VT_CY
146 // s = VT_BSTR (string pointer can be passed,
147 // BSTR will be allocated by this function).
148 // e = VT_ERROR
149 // d = VT_DATE
150 // v = VT_VARIANT. Use this to pass data types that are not described
151 // in the format string. (For example SafeArrays).
152 // D = VT_DISPATCH
153 // U = VT_UNKNOWN
155 // ... Arguments of the property or method.
156 // Arguments are described by Format.
